What Does a a Condo Insurance Agent in Walla Walla Cost?
Condo insurance in Washington typically costs between $200 and $600 per year for a standard HO-6 policy. Factors like your unit value, deductible choice, and location in Walla Walla influence the premium. Flood and earthquake endorsements add extra cost. This is general information and not insurance advice.
About condo insurance agents in Walla Walla
Condo insurance agents in Walla Walla help you find the right HO-6 policy for your unit. Washington state law requires condo associations to carry master insurance, but you still need personal coverage for your belongings and interior fixtures. Local agents understand Walla Walla weather risks and can explain how the Washington Condominium Act affects your coverage needs.
Frequently Asked Questions
What does a condo insurance agent in Walla Walla do?
A condo insurance agent helps you compare HO-6 policies from different carriers. They explain what the master policy covers and what you need for your personal property, liability, and loss assessment protection.
Is condo insurance required in Washington state?
Washington state law does not require condo owners to carry insurance, but your mortgage lender will likely require it. Many condo associations also require owners to have a minimum amount of liability coverage.
How does Washington law affect my condo insurance?
Under Washington Revised Code 64.34, condo associations must maintain a master policy for common areas. You are still responsible for your unit interior, personal property, and any improvements. Your agent can help align your policy with these legal requirements.
